Pictionary in teams was his advice or there is a thing called Kahoot - which needs an iPad or iPhone and needs some setting up - but a quiz thing which you can do individually or in teams depending on how many devices but it does require setting up beforehand to do the questions and obviously some devices.

On a less technical note what about the name in the hat. Everyone writes down a certain number of names on different small bits of paper fold them up , put them in a hat and take turns to draw one out & then have to act out the name to the rest of the players and who ever guesses the most wins. Very low tech but all it needs is enough pens and cut up bits of paper and a hat or indeed a large bowl to put them in. I and family and friends have had fun with this but then I am old 😊
